Output 63479bc7905512054151c48b0f15f232abbada025ea148e0d7950306a7fb942d:4

value
16050909
script pubkey
OP_0 OP_PUSHBYTES_20 4b6f591e8fe0086de5e7afc5008f359d97babdd0
address
bc1qfdh4j850uqyxme084lzspre4nktm40wsm0ugmz
transaction
63479bc7905512054151c48b0f15f232abbada025ea148e0d7950306a7fb942d
confirmations
74971
spent
true